Alliance Aviation extend BHP charter service

Company News

by Rachael Jones

Alliance Aviation Services (ASX:AQZ) has extended their air charter services to BHP Nickel West for an extra five years.

They are experiencing growth of up to 17 charters per week as economic conditions continue to improve.

This service, which has been operational since November 2006, was Alliance’s initial service in Western Australia and has become the cornerstone for Alliance developing a large presence in Western Australia.

The Perth base commenced operations in 2006 to service first customer, BHP Nickel West, and Alliance now undertakes in excess of 7,500 sectors per annum in Western Australia.

Shares in Alliance Aviation Services (ASX:AQZ) are trading 1.22 per cent higher to $2.49
